- Whatever is borrowed for a wake, must be returned by the same person who borrowed it
It is not right to go home from a wake alone after dark. - It is not right to visit a sick person for the first time on a Monday, Wednesday or Friday
If a person falls sick on a Friday, he will not recover.
When a lily blooms, the maid fades.
If May blossoms were carried into a house someone in the house would get sick within a week.
